Output 66fd95bb8f07e580aede54c4850c7a4598c8865486b88b524689d186eb011a59:8

value
30957029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da11d7b0d8f3a58ca0de5ab9dbbe7ea1755ae6a1 OP_EQUAL
address
MTnCuyFyuZMzXoFWDzhYzjXAjsauR6smb1
transaction
66fd95bb8f07e580aede54c4850c7a4598c8865486b88b524689d186eb011a59
spent
true